Integrated Packaging Line Solutions for Food, Pharmaceutical and Nutraceutical Production

In today’s competitive manufacturing landscape, efficiency, hygiene, and reliability are non-negotiable. For industries where product integrity directly impacts consumer health and safety—such as food, pharmaceuticals, and nutraceuticals—the packaging process is as critical as the formulation itself. An integrated packaging line is no longer a luxury but a strategic necessity. It represents a seamless, automated system where multiple machines work in concert to transform raw materials into securely packaged final products, ready for distribution and consumption.

The Critical Need for Integration in Sensitive Industries

The journey from production to the end-user is fraught with potential contamination points, efficiency losses, and quality inconsistencies. Disconnected, standalone machines create bottlenecks, require excessive manual handling, and increase the risk of errors. For sectors governed by stringent regulations like GMP (Good Manufacturing Practice) and FDA guidelines, these risks are unacceptable. An integrated line consolidates operations—from filling and sealing to labeling and cartoning—into a controlled, continuous flow. This minimizes human intervention, drastically reduces cross-contamination risks, and ensures traceability and consistency across every single unit produced.

Tailored Solutions for Each Sector

While the principle of integration is universal, its application must be precisely tailored to the unique demands of each industry.

Food Production Packaging Lines

Food packaging demands a focus on freshness preservation, leak prevention, and appealing presentation. Integrated lines for food handle a diverse range of consistencies—from granules like sugar and spices to powders like flour and protein mixes, and viscous liquids like sauces and oils. Key features include food-grade stainless-steel contact parts, easy-clean designs, and inert gas flushing capabilities for products like coffee or snacks to extend shelf life. High-speed multi-lane stick pack and sachet machines are ideal for portion-controlled condiments, drink mixes, and instant foods.

Pharmaceutical Packaging Lines

Here, precision and compliance are paramount. Packaging lines must ensure absolute dosage accuracy, tamper-evidence, and lot traceability. Systems are designed to meet the highest hygiene standards, often featuring clean-room compatibility. Key components include ultra-precision fillers for powders and tablets, blister packaging machines, and serialization equipment that assigns a unique identifier to each saleable unit, as mandated by global track-and-trace regulations. Reliability is critical to avoid costly production halts in this high-stakes environment.

Nutraceutical & Health Product Packaging Lines

This fast-growing sector blends the volume needs of food with the quality assurances of pharma. Products like vitamin supplements, protein powders, and herbal extracts require packaging that protects potency from moisture and light. Integrated solutions often feature versatile form-fill-seal (FFS) machines that create the package from a roll of film, fill it with precision, and seal it—all in one step. This is perfect for creating barrier-protected stick packs, sachets, or pouches that resonate with health-conscious consumers. Key Components of a Successful Integrated Line

A robust packaging line is an ecosystem of specialized machinery. Understanding the role of each component is key to designing an effective solution.

1. Feeding & Conveying Systems

The foundation of the line. This includes bulk bag unloaders, screw feeders, vibratory feeders, and pneumatic conveyors that gently and consistently transport product to the filling station without degradation or segregation.

2. Precision Filling Machines

The heart of the operation. Technology varies by product: auger fillers for powders and granules, piston fillers for liquids and pastes, and volumetric or weigh fillers for ultimate accuracy. Multi-head systems enable high-speed production.

3. Form-Fill-Seal (FFS) Units

A versatile workhorse. FFS machines draw film from a reel, form it into a pouch (vertical VFFS or horizontal HFFS), dose the product inside, and hermetically seal it. They are ideal for creating stick packs, sachets, and stand-up pouches.

4. Sealing, Capping & Labeling

Ensures product integrity and information. This stage includes heat sealers, induction sealers for liquid containers, capping machines, and high-resolution label applicators that apply primary labels and barcodes with perfect placement.

5. Secondary & Tertiary Packaging

Prepares products for shipping. Cartoners erect and load boxes, case packers arrange packages into shipping cases, and palletizers stack cases onto pallets, completing the automation journey from product to pallet.

Frequently Asked Questions (FAQs)

1. What is the lead time for a complete integrated packaging line?

Lead time varies significantly based on line complexity, customization, and machine availability. A standard configuration might take 3-6 months from order to delivery, while highly custom solutions can take longer. A detailed project timeline is always provided after the initial design consultation.

2. Can an integrated line handle multiple different products or package sizes?

Yes, modern lines are designed with flexibility in mind. Through features like quick-change tooling, programmable logic controller (PLC) recipes, and adjustable components, changeover between similar products or package sizes can often be achieved in 30 minutes or less, minimizing downtime.

3. How do you ensure the line complies with international standards (e.g., FDA, CE, GMP)?

Reputable providers design machines with compliance as a core principle. This includes using certified food-grade or pharmaceutical-grade materials (e.g., 316L stainless steel), designing for cleanability, and incorporating safety interlocks. Machines are typically built to CE standards for safety and can be configured to meet FDA and GMP hygienic design requirements. Always request relevant certifications and documentation.

4. What kind of training and after-sales support is provided?

Comprehensive training for your operators and maintenance staff is a critical part of a turnkey solution. This usually occurs during installation and commissioning. Robust after-sales support includes access to spare parts, remote troubleshooting assistance, and optional service contracts for preventive maintenance to ensure optimal uptime.

5. How is the overall efficiency (OEE) of an integrated line measured and guaranteed?

Overall Equipment Effectiveness (OEE) is a function of Availability, Performance, and Quality. While a supplier cannot “guarantee” a specific OEE number due to variables in your operation, they can design a line for high reliability (Availability), specify machines that meet your speed targets (Performance), and ensure precision that minimizes giveaway and rejects (Quality). Performance metrics are validated during factory acceptance testing before shipment.
